.910 goaltending might be too much to ask from him, considering he's a .909% goalie over his last 107 games going back to October of 2016. And it's like .907 or .906 if you shave off his very good October of 2016 or from the start of the dreadful Anaheim game in November of 2016. These numbers also include the playoffs last year. Doesn't look good for him. It's also possible that he might not even maintain those numbers and that he could be near 2013 Marty levels of finished. We'd need to see more of him to say for sure, as 2 starts mean nothing, but in the big picture those 107 games do say he's at least at 2010-2012 Marty levels of decline.

I think re-signing Kinkaid for multiple years to be the starter might be too risky, but he probably should be playing 75% of the remaining schedule. That would be 51-52 more games and he's already played in 12 of the first 13, so 65 games from him? I'm skeptical he's a 65 game guy, but he might have to be this year, then rectify this situation in the offseason. This is not something that changed my mind tonight, but I've thought that if Schneider had yet another .90-something season, that would be grounds for a buyout after this year. That would be 3 years of poor play, 33 years old after this season, at least one major surgery, already fired one goalie coach and brought his old one here, 3 years left on his deal. It's time to give up at that point. It's the same thing I ask, when is it too early to say that this is probably what Schneider is now?

Of course not every goal he allows is one he should stop, it's never that way, but you can't tell me at least 3 of these 8 goals since he came back weren't poor? It hurt us more against Detroit than tonight, which was a real dud where the team left the building halfway through the 1st and never returned. He allowed a lot of goals in the AHL stint too, which I wouldn't normally hold against him, as it was his preseason, but he ain't doing any better up here. And if you don't wanna sit around and debate which ones were and weren't ones he should have had, it doesn't change the fact that this is a .909% goalie over the last 107 NHL games played, now has hip problems and has been getting scored on a lot more than Kinkaid over the last year.
